2.5V PRECISION SERIAL VOLTAGE REFERENCE
.INPUTVOLTAGERANGE : 4.5V to 40V
.QUIESCENTCURRENT : 1.2mA typ.
.OUTPUTCURRENT : 10mA

DESC RIP TI ON
The MC1403 is a serial2.5V bandgap voltage ref­erence. The major advantages are the 1% preci­sion,thewideinputvoltagerange (4.5Vto40V)and the low quiescentcurrent (1.5mA max.)
